Tajine with Lamb and Couscous

Ingredients
- 600 g lean lamb meat (boneless)
- 60 g Butter
- 1 pinch cinnamon
- pepper (ground)
- 1 tsp ground cumin
- 2 tbsp honey
- 1 lemon (juice)
- 250 g couscous (instant)
- Salt
- 2 golden raisins
- 1 tsp turmeric
- 2 tbsp pine nuts
- 2 tbsp pistachios
- 3 tbsp almonds (peeled)
Instructions
-
1.
Rinse the meat, pat dry and cut into larger pieces. Melt 3-4 tbsp butter in an open tajine or Dutch oven and brown the meat on all sides. Season with cinnamon, pepper, and cumin, then deglaze with about 250 ml water. Cover and cook over medium heat for about 45 minutes, adding more water if needed. Then drizzle with honey and lemon juice, stir, and simmer for another 15 minutes.
-
2.
Meanwhile, place the couscous in a bowl. Add a good pinch of salt, raisins, and turmeric, then pour over 300 ml boiling water. Cover and let sit for about 10 minutes to absorb.
-
3.
Briefly toast the pine nuts, pistachios, and almonds in a dry pan until fragrant. Mix them with the remaining butter into the couscous and season to taste.
-
4.
Taste the lamb again and adjust seasoning. Arrange the couscous and lamb together in four small portion tajine dishes and serve, optionally with a yogurt dip or hummus.
